A Small Step Forward 유학, 연구, HCI, 정보와 사람, 창의성

20May/1011

근황

이 블로그에 ‘근황’이라는 제목이 들어간 글을 2007년부터 띄엄띄엄 4번째 쓰고 있다. (2007년 4월, 2008년 4월, 2010년 1월) 보통 포스팅이 좀 뜸하다가 그동안 뭐하고 살았나 스스로 되돌아 보고 궁금해하시는 소수의 분들께 소식도 전할 겸 쓰게 되는 것 같다. 지난 3년간의 근황 관련 글들을 읽어보니 ‘그때는 이런 생각을 했었구나’ ‘언제나 바쁘고 정신없었구나’ ‘몇년 전부터 준비하던 일들의 결과를 이제 맞고, 또 나는 몇년 뒤의 일들을 위해 준비하고 있구나’ 등등의 여러 생각이 스쳐 지나간다.

 

2007년 4월은 회사를 다니면서 GRE를 준비하던 때였다. 출퇴근 길 전철에서 단어를 외우고, 점심시간, 아침, 저녁을 이용해서 틈틈이 공부를 하고 참 치열했던 것 같다. 그러면서 참 잘했다고 생각하는 것 중의 하나는 유학 정보와 및 미국의 HCI 연구 동향 등을 열심히 수집한 것. 그 때의 노력 덕분에 분야에 대한 이해가 많이 생겼다.

 

2008년 4월은 병특을 마치고 학부 마지막 학기를 다니면서 석사 학교를 결정하던 시기였다. 조금은 더 여유있게 보낼 수도 있었을 때인데 왜인지 모르게 정신 없었던 때. 이제야 왜 공부하는지, 무엇이 재미있는지 알 것 같은데 학부는 한 학기밖에 남지 않고 유학은 떠나야 하고. 학부 생활에 대한 미련이 어느 정도 있었던 것도 같다.

 

2010년 1월은 유학을 나온지 1년도 훌쩍 넘어 박사지원을 마치고 그동안 밀렸던 연구와 수업에 욕심을 부리면서 바빴던 시기. 지난 겨울학기는 유학을 와서 가장 ‘내가 미국에서 공부하고 있구나’ 하는 느낌을 많이 받았던 학기였다. 모의 벤처 수업과 끊임없는 연구미팅에 면접 등등.

 

2010년 5월은, 앞의 세 글을 썼던 때보다는 훨씬 여유있고 안정적인 느낌이다. 앞으로 5+년을 지낼 곳이 결정되었고, 석사는 그럭저럭 잘 마무리 되어가고 있고, 며칠동안 감기기운을 빼면 특별히 힘든 일도 없는 것 같다. 2007년 1월부터 본격적인 유학 준비를 했던 것이 이제야 드디어 마무리가 되는 느낌이랄까. 참 길고 험한 과정이었지만, 나 자신과 내가 하고싶은 일들에 대해 배운 점도 많았던 시간이었다.

 

 

1. 어제 마지막 연구미팅을 했다. 프로젝트는 계속 진행되는 것이지만, 나는 이제 내 부분을 정리해서 넘겨주고 공식적으로 더 이상 일을 하지 않기로 했다. 작년의 나와 비슷한 위치에 있는 석사 친구에게 그동안 한 일들에 대해 설명해주고, 코드를 정리해서 넘겨주고, 마지막 데모를 위해 여러가지 수정도 했다. 미국에 오자마자 정말 운좋게 첫쿼터부터 연구를 시작할 수 있게 해주었던 이 프로젝트. 1년 반 유학생활의 가장 큰 부분을 차지했던 일이었다.

 

이 연구는 여러모로 나에게 고마운 존재였다. 박사진학을 하는 데에 결정적인 도움을 주었고, HCI 연구가 무엇인지 가르쳐 주기도 했고, 돈과 지도교수와 학회경험 등을 주기도 했다. 제대로 된 페이퍼가 내가 있는 동안 나오지 못한 것이 아쉽지만, 앞으로 가능성이 많은 프로젝트이고, 그 첫발을 떼는 데에 내가 어느 정도 역할을 한 것 같아 아쉬움은 없다. 졸업을 한 달여 앞두고 조금은 일찍 정리하게 된 건, 여름 동안 인턴을 해야 하고, 이제는 ‘내 연구’에 대해서 좀더 진지하게 고민하고 준비하기도 해야 하고, 무엇보다 이 프로젝트에 쏟을 에너지가 더 이상은 남아있지 않아서이다.

 

연구 말미에 아이들은 교수님과 다음 할일들과 미팅 일정을 잡고, 나는 좀 덩그러니 묘한 느낌을 받으며 앉아 있었다. 교수님이 ‘You’ve done a lot of work on this project, Juho. You’re graduated from now on’ 이라고 이야기 했다. 그때 이상하게 짠한 느낌이 왔다. 연례행사인 랩 사진을 찍을 때 보자고 하며 공식적인 마지막 연구미팅을 마쳤다.

 

2. IBM Almaden Research Center 에서 인턴을 시작했다. 외국인이라 학기 중에는 주당 20시간밖에 일을 할 수 없기 때문에 6/14까지는 주 20시간을 일하고 그 이후에는 full-time으로 8월 중순까지 일하기로 했다. 내가 속해있는 USER Group 은 HCI 연구 랩으로, 20~30명 정도의 연구자들이 속해 있는, 이 분야에서는 꽤 규모가 큰 랩이다.

 

 http://www.research.ibm.com/images/about/labs/almaden1.jpg

 

연구 센터는 학교에서 차로 40분 정도 떨어진 San Jose 의 남쪽 끝에 있는데, 정말 말그대로 산꼭대기에 연구센터만 덩그러니 있다. 근처는 wildlife preservation area 여서 산을 올라가다 보면 사슴도 뛰어다니고.. 건물을 나와서 보이는 것 중에 주차장 말고는 전부 초록이다. 사람의 흔적은 차를 타고 산을 내려가야 찾을 수 있다.

 

3. Social Application 에 들이는 시간이 점점 늘어나고 있다. Facebook 과 Twitter 도 자주 들락날락하고, Mafia Wars, We Rule 과 같은 게임도 꽤 열심히 하게 되었다. 흥미를 잃어가고 있기는 하지만… Facebook 과 Twitter 에서는 내가 머릿속에 품고 있는 짤막짤막한 생각들을 툭툭 던지고 다른 사람들의 피드백을 받는 것이 가장 재미있다. 게임에서는 플레이를 하는 재마와 만족도 측면에서 여러가지 부족한 것이 사실인데, 묘하게 계속 하게 만드는 ‘무언가가’ 있다.

 

4. 감기 떄문에 골골대고 있다. 목이 아프고 칼칼하고 기침도 난다. 그래도 주말에 최악이다가 조금씩 나아가는 느낌. 노래방 가야하는데…

 

5. 캘리포니아에 비가 이렇게 자주 오다니! 작년에는 2~3월부터 비 구경하기가 힘들었는데 올해는 뭐 그냥 계속 심심치 않게 비가 온다.

 

6. 8월 중순이면 이곳을 떠나 동부로 이사를 간다. 그 전에 주변 여행도 하고 책도 좀 읽고 운동도 열심히 하고 앞으로 뭐할지 생각도 좀 해보고 푹 쉬어야겠다. 무엇보다 사람들을 많이 만나고 싶다. 이곳에서의 소중한 인연들을 놓치고 싶지 않다. 지난 10년간 가장 단절된 상태에서 살았던 생활이었다. 사람들과 늘 부대끼고 어울려 지냈던 한국이 이럴 때 가장 그립다.

28Apr/1011

Facebook, Twitter 와 블로그 연동하기

블로그에 글을 쓰면 좋은 피드백을 많이 받는다. 더 많은 사람들에게 나의 글을 노출하기 위해 워드프레스의 Twitter Tools 플러그인을 통해 글을 쓸 때마다 자동으로 tweet 을 하도록 설정해 두었고, Facebook 의 Twitter 어플리케이션을 통해 tweet 이 있을 때마다 Facebook wall 에도 동일 내용을 작성하도록 했다. 그 결과 블로그에 글을 쓰면 페이스북과 트위터에 새 글 알림이 떠서 보다 많은 사람들이 글을 보게 된다.

 

image

 

image

 

문제는, 보다 많은 사람들이 글을 보기는 하는데 받는 피드백 또한 분산된다는 것이다. 블로그에만 커멘트가 달리는 것이 아니라 트위터에서 RT 가 되거나 멘션이 되기도 하고, 페이스북의 Wall 에 커멘트를 다는 사람들도 있기 때문이다. 가뜩이나 받는 피드백도 적은데 분산되니 좀 서러웠다 ㅎㅎ 그래서 몇가지 플러그인과 삽질을 통해 페이스북과 트위터, 그리고 블로그를 좀더 통합해보기로 했다.

 

1. 블로그에 Retweet 버튼 달기

Retweet Anywhere 라는 플러그인을 통해 블로그 포스팅마다 Retweet 버튼을 달았다.

image

2. 내 블로그 Facebook app 만들기

http://apps.facebook.com/mcpanic/ 이라는 주소에 내 블로그와 Facebook 이 연동되어 있다. 이 페이지를 통해 Facebook 내부의 다양한 네트워크 리소스를 활용할 수 있다.

 

3. Facebook profile 에 블로그 최신글 포스팅

WPBook 이라는 멋진 플러그인을 사용하여 3, 4와 같은 일들이 가능해졌다! 이제 내 Facebook profile 의 왼쪽 사이드바에 최신 블로그 글들이 나타난다.

image

 

4. Facebook 과 블로그 커멘트 연동

드디어 하이라이트. Facebook 과 블로그의 커멘트 연동! 위에서 설정한 app을 통해 Facebook 과 블로그에서 작성된 커멘트는 서로 공유된다. Facebook 의 내 블로그 페이지에서 커멘트를 작성하는 인터페이스. 첫번째 달린 커멘트는 블로그에서, 두번째 달린 커멘트가 Facebook에서 작성한 것.

image

그리고 블로그에 가보면 역시 커멘트 두개가 모두 나타난다.

 

image

5. 블로그 포스트에 Like 버튼 달기

며칠전 발표된 Facebook 의 최신 기능을 통해 블로그 포스팅에 Like 버튼을 달았다. 역시 사람들은 재빠르다. Me Likey 라는 플러그인을 사용했다. 각 포스트 하단에 Like 버튼이 생겼다.

 

image Like 버튼을 클릭하면, 이렇게 바뀐다.

image 당연히, Facebook 에 들어가면 Wall post 도 생긴다. 현재 한글 제목의 글씨가 제대로 나타나지 않는 문제가 있는데, 곧 수정되리라 기대를 해본다.

image

 

6. Twitter 에서 커멘트 달기

드디어 마지막으로 Twitter 에 달린 커멘트를 블로그와 연동하기. 이 작업은 Chat Catcher 라는 플러그인을 사용했다. 일단 플러그인에 포함되어 있는 테스트 기능을 사용했더니 잘 동작한다. 실제 상황에서는, Twitter 에 내 블로그 포스트의 링크가 포함된 트윗이 올라오면, 이를 자동으로 인식해서 Trackback 이나 Comment 로 달아주어야 한다. 몇분 전에 Twitter 에 커멘트 테스트를 몇개 올렸는데, 아직 적용되지 않고 있다. 적용되면 글 업데이트 할 예정.

 

image

마치며

새삼 Facebook 과 Twitter API의 편리함에 대해 생각해보게 된다. 작년에 HCI 세미나에 Twitter API 개발 head 가 와서 개발철학과 여러가지 미래 방향에 대한 이야기를 했는데, API의 영향력이 갈수록 커질 것이라는 데에 전적으로 동의한다. 내부 구현 디테일을 abstract하고 필요한 기능만을 편리하게 사용할 수 있게 해주는 API는 정녕 요즈음 컴퓨팅 환경의 빠른 발전의 견인차 역할을 하고 있는 것이 아닐까.